Abstract
In recent years, numerous European countries have introduced tolls as a means of traffic guidance and control. These policy decisions have significantly affected entire economic regions as well as individual companies along the supply chain. For transport companies (especially for carriers), passing the additionally incurred cost to the (final) customer as reasonably as possible therefore is of utmost importance. We propose a reference model which involves solving a network problem based on effective toll distances that allows for determining the additional toll costs for individual shipments.
